Ex-PNP director named new PDEA deputy director general

MANILA — President Rodrigo Duterte has appointed former Philippine National Police (PNP) Directorate for Intelligence, Gregorio Pimentel, as Deputy Director General of the Philippine Drug Enforcement Agency (PDEA).

Duterte appointed Pimentel on June 4 but a copy of his appointment paper was released to media on Monday (June 10).

Pimentel will replace Jesus Fajardo, who has appointed as deputy commissioner of the Bureau of Customs (BOC).

Prior to his stint as PNP Directorate for Intelligence, Pimentel was head of the PNP Highway Patrol Group in Davao City.

In January 2018, Duterte was primary sponsor at the wedding of Pimentel and his wife, singer and Social Welfare Assistant Secretary Michelle Ortega.-PNA
